Peperomia umbrigaudens is a species of epiphyte from the genus Peperomia.[1] It was first described by Truman G. Yuncker and published in the book "Annals of the Missouri Botanical Garden 37(1): 81. 1950. (31 Mar 1950)".[2] It primarily grows on wet tropical biomes.[1]
